1、横向布局,分三列,左、中、右
2、中间列
图片a作为背景(宽度960)。
内容都放置在这里面。
3、左列由图片b填充为背景
宽度为1,高度若干,横向拉伸
4、右列由图片c填充为背景
宽度为1,高度若干,横向拉伸
以上4点是由于图片a的左侧边缘和右侧边缘不一样,所以两侧需要有不同的2张图片向左右延伸出去(填满屏幕),以便用户在不同分辨率下可以比较舒坦。
=。=
一天了还么人回复吗……
那就三个图片分别放在一个div里面,外包一个div,中间的宽度为图片的宽度,左右两边自适应auto
那就三个图片分别放在一个div里面,外包一个div,中间的宽度为图片的宽度,左右两边自适应auto
<!doctype html><html lang="en"><head> <meta charset="UTF-8" /> <meta http-equiv="X-UA-Compatible" content="IE=edge,chrome=1" /> <title> 页面名称 </title><style type="text/css">#A { position: absolute; top: 0; left: 50%; margin-left: -480px; width: 960px; height: 1000px; background: #FF9900;}#B { position: absolute; top: 0; right: 50%; margin-right: 480px; width: 50%; height: 1000px; background: #CC66CC;}#C { position: absolute; top: 0; left: 50%; margin-left: 480px; width: 50%; height: 1000px; background: #99FFFF;}</style></head><body><div id="A"></div><div id="B"></div><div id="C"></div></body></html>
<!doctype html><html lang="en"><head> <meta charset="UTF-8" /> <meta http-equiv="X-UA-Compatible" content="IE=edge,chrome=1" /> <title> 页面名称 </title><style type="text/css">#A { position: absolute; top: 0; left: 50%; margin-left: -480px; width: 960px; height: 1000px; background: #FF9900;}#B { position: absolute; top: 0; right: 50%; margin-right: 480px; width: 50%; height: 1000px; background: #CC66CC;}#C { position: absolute; top: 0; left: 50%; margin-left: 480px; width: 50%; height: 1000px; background: #99FFFF;}</style></head><body><div id="A"></div><div id="B"></div><div id="C"></div></body></html>
HTML怎么学习?HTML怎么入门?HTML在哪学?HTML怎么学才快?不用担心,这里为大家提供了HTML速学教程(入门课程),有需要的小伙伴保存下载就能学习啦!
Copyright 2014-2025 https://www.php.cn/ All Rights Reserved | php.cn | 湘ICP备2023035733号